Rowlesburg Storm Flood Realities
Water damage in Rowlesburg tends to cluster in predictable windows because of the local climate. Rowlesburg, located in Preston County, is at risk of flooding due to its proximity to the Cheat River and its rural terrain, which can lead to water accumulation during heavy rainfall. The town's location near the Appalachian Mountains also contributes to sudden and intense weather events that increase flood potential.
Rowlesburg experiences a humid continental climate with significant seasonal rainfall, particularly in the spring and early fall. These conditions, combined with the town's topography, make it vulnerable to flash flooding, especially after prolonged periods of rain.
